Why AI-powered gadgets feel different from “regular” smart devices

Classic smart devices follow rules: if motion is detected, turn on a light. AI-powered devices can go further by learning patterns, recognizing complex inputs, and improving performance over time.

Here are the core capabilities that typically distinguish AI gadgets:

  • Personalization at scale: Recommendations, routines, and automation that adapt to your habits and preferences.
  • Perception: Computer vision, voice recognition, and audio processing that interpret the world more like humans do (within constraints).
  • Prediction: Forecasting and anomaly detection for energy use, health signals, or device maintenance.
  • Natural interaction: Conversational control through voice or text, reducing app-hopping.
  • On-device intelligence: Some gadgets process data locally, enabling faster responses and improved privacy options.

How to choose AI gadgets that stay fun (and don’t become clutter)

High-tech enthusiasts often buy early and experiment often. The key to a satisfying collection is choosing devices that integrate well and deliver measurable wins.

A practical buyer checklist

  • Integration: Does it work with your existing ecosystem (smart home platform, phone OS, voice assistant)?
  • Automation depth: Can you build routines, scenes, and triggers, or is it app-only?
  • On-device options: Does it offer local processing for speed and privacy in some features?
  • Update track record: AI improves over time, so ongoing firmware and app updates matter.
  • Data controls: Clear settings for microphone/camera permissions, cloud storage, and account access.
  • Reliability: Stable connectivity and predictable behavior beat novelty.
  • Time-to-value: Can you get benefits in a day, not “someday”?

A simple scoring method

If you want a quick, repeatable way to decide what to buy next, score each candidate from 1 to 5 on these criteria:

  • Daily impact (how often you will use it)
  • Automation potential (how much it can reduce routine tasks)
  • Ecosystem fit (how well it connects to what you already own)
  • Setup effort (how hard it is to get working well)

The best enthusiast purchases tend to be high on the first three and reasonable on setup effort.

Making your AI gadgets feel like one system

The most satisfying smart homes and tech setups share one trait: they behave like a unified product. You get there by standardizing your “control layers.”

Layer 1: Control

  • Voice for quick commands and routines.
  • Phone for detailed configuration and dashboards.
  • Physical controls (buttons, switches) for speed and reliability.

Layer 2: Sensing

  • Presence (occupancy) to avoid accidental triggers.
  • Light and temperature to keep comfort consistent.
  • Audio and camera when relevant, with clear permission settings.

Layer 3: Automation

Use automation to connect sensing to actions. Start small and expand only when the behavior feels predictable. A few strong routines beat dozens of fragile ones.


Example automation logic (easy to understand, easy to extend)

Below is a conceptual example of how enthusiasts often structure routines. This is not tied to a specific brand; it is meant to show the logic clearly.

IF presence_detected == true AND time_between(06:30, 09:00) THEN set_lights(scene = "Morning") AND set_thermostat(mode = "Comfort") AND start_playlist(name = "Daily Mix") IF meeting_mode == true THEN enable_mic_denoise(true) AND set_lights(scene = "Focus") AND set_notifications(mode = "Do Not Disturb") IF away_mode == true THEN set_lights(off) AND set_thermostat(mode = "Eco") AND schedule_robot_vacuum(zone = "High traffic")

This approach keeps automations readable and gives you a framework for scaling your setup without losing control.
